Holiday Inn Express, one of the most prolific brands for IHG Hotels & Resorts, recently exceeded 3,000 hotels around the world. Mitesh “Matt” Patel, executive vice president of Columbus, Georgia-based RAM Hotels, which owns four HIE hotels, called it a “power brand.”

IHG Hotels & Resorts’ HOLIDAY INN EXPRESS brand has reached a milestone of more than 3,000 hotels around the world, a Statement said. The brand makes up more than a third of IHG’s global pipeline, and it is expected to open nearly 650 properties in the coming years.

According to a statement, Holiday Inn Express has opened 100 new hotels every year and now offers 300,000 rooms in 2100 cities. RAM Hotels, based in Columbus, Georgia, owns four Holiday Inn Express properties and Executive Vice President Mitesh “Matt” Patel called it a power brand.

“Holiday Inn Express is and always has been a power brand. It does very well in the markets where we own them, ”he said. “We always set Hampton as the benchmark for our Holiday Inn Express and we tend to achieve a comparable RevPAR to the Hampton Inn brand. Our Holiday Inn Express did very well during the pandemic and recovered within two to three months of the pandemic. “

Patel said he was a fan of the brand’s new Formula Blue design.

“That’s one of the reasons we’re interested in developing more Holiday Inn Express hotels,” he said. “So far we have only acquired Holiday Inn Express, this will be the first one we will build.”

The brand is celebrating its 30th anniversary this year and continues to attract hotel owners as it expands into new markets, including its first signing in Japan.

“Holiday Inn Express was created to challenge the travel industry with a belief in the power of simple, intelligent travel. Our owners benefit from heavy occupancy, our focused, contemporary design, and strong performance that has continued throughout the pandemic, ”said Stephanie Atiase, Vice President at IHG and Global Brand Head of Holiday Inn Express. “Now that we have developed strong guest loyalty, we are marking a significant milestone with more than 3,000 hotels in 50 countries with committed hotel colleagues who are enthusiastic about the service. As we look to the future and welcome a new generation of travelers, we will continue to deliver a great sleep experience, our popular Express Start Breakfast, and innovate in ways that matter most to our customers. “

Since 2019, Holiday Inn Express has opened 11 new hotels in Florida alone. The brand has seen 5 percent growth in store openings in the Americas since 2019.
